Saving CeeCee Honeycut
Saving CeeCee Honeycut by Beth Hoffman is as sweet and syrupy as a tall glass of sweet tea on a hot Georgia day.
It’s a feel good, girl power novel filled with all sorts of eccentric Southern women and a 12 year old protagonist who is taken under their wings.
There’s nothing particularly original about this novel, but it’s hard not to root for CeeCee, even if you know from the start that she’s going to be just fine.
A good, light read if you’re in the mood for a little Southern fiction.
